Educational Opportunity Association Inc, operating under the name Educational Opportunity Association, is located in Kenosha, WI. The organization was established in 1979. According to its NTEE Classification (B03) the organization is classified as: Professional Societies & Associations, under the broad grouping of Education and related organizations. This organization is an independent organization and not affiliated with a larger national or regional group of organizations. Educational Opportunity Association is a 501(c)(3) and as such, is described as a "Charitable or Religous organization or a private foundation" by the IRS.
For the year ending 12/2023, Educational Opportunity Association generated $807.7k in total revenue. This represents relatively stable growth, over the past 9 years the organization has increased revenue by an average of 3.3% each year. All expenses for the organization totaled $738.5k during the year ending 12/2023. While expenses have increased by 5.0% per year over the past 9 years. Describe the Organization's Program Activity:
Part 3 - Line 4a
THE PURPOSE OF THE EDUCATIONAL OPPORTUNITY ASSOCIATION, (THE ASSOCIATION) IS TO BRING TOGETHER INTO A WORK AND STUDY COMMUNITY PERSONS WHO HAVE AN ACTIVE INTEREST IN OR WHO ARE PROFESSIONALLY INVOLVED IN BROADENING ACCESSIBILITY TO AND SUCCESS IN FORMAL POSTSECONDARY EDUCATION. MAJOR FOCI WILL BE: 1) ELEMENTS WHICH PREPARE STUDENTS FOR POSTSECONDARY EDUCATIONAL EXPERIENCES; AND 2) INSTITUTIONAL RESPONSES TO THE CHALLENGE OF SERVING MORE DIVERSE STUDENT POPULATIONS. THE ASSOCIATION IS PARTICULARLY CONCERNED ABOUT STUDENTS WHO, BY REASON OF SOCIOECONOMIC STATION, FIRST GENERATION STATUS, ETHNIC DEFINITION, MILITARY VETERAN STATUS, AND/OR DISABILITY, ARE IN A POSITION OF DISADVANTAGE WITH TRADITIONAL MAINSTREAM AMERICAN STUDENTS. THE ASSOCIATION SEEKS TO ACCOMPLISH ITS PURPOSE(S) BY: 1) PROMOTING RESEARCH, EVALUATION, PROGRAMMATIC AND FISCAL PLANNING, AND TRAINING INCLUSIVE OF, BUT NOT LIMITED TO, CONDUCTING WORKSHOPS AND SEMINARS, AND EDUCATING THE PUBLIC AND PUBLIC OFFICIALS TO THE CONCERNS OF THE ASSOCIATION; 2) DEVELOPING THE CAPABILITY TO MAKE TIMELY AND MEANINGFUL RESPONSES TO ISSUES AND CONCERNS AFFECTING THE EDUCATIONAL RESOURCES AND ENVIRONMENTS OF STUDENTS; 3) ENCOURAGING THE DEVELOPMENT AND EXPANSION OF A COMMUNICATIONS NETWORK PRIMARILY FOR PERSONS PROFESSIONALLY INVOLVED IN EDUCATIONAL OPPORTUNITY PROGRAMS AND SERVICES; 4) ENGAGING IN THE SPECIFIC AND GENERAL COORDINATION OF EFFORTS WITH OTHER ORGANIZATIONS AND PERSONS HAVING PURPOSES SUPPORTIVE OF OR IN HARMONY WITH ASSOCIATION CONCERNS; AND, 5) AWARDING SCHOLARSHIPS TO STUDENTS IN ACCORDANCE WITH THE PURPOSES OF THE ASSOCIATION AND ACCORDING TO QUALIFICATIONS ESTABLISHED BY THE BOARD OF DIRECTORS AND THE GENERAL ASSEMBLY IN CONJUNCTION WITH THE EOA FOUNDATION.IN 2023, ACCOMPLISHMENTS INCLUDED CONDUCTING AN EOA ANNUAL PROFESSIONAL CONFERENCE, EMERGING LEADERS INSTITUTE, AND KEITH SHERIN GLOBAL LEADERS PROGRAM; PROVIDING SCHOLARSHIPS TO COLLEGE AND PRE-COLLEGE PARTICIPANTS; AND PROVIDING PROFESSIONAL DEVELOPMENT WORKSHOPS FOR ACTIVITIES THAT TEACH-TRAIN THE TRAINER, MOMENTUM RECRUITMENT GUIDE WITH PARADIGM SHIFT, OMB UNIFORM GUIDANCE, PEOPLE FIRST PROFESSIONAL DEVELOPMENT WITH PARADIGM SHIFT, AND CREATING CULTURE WITH PARADIGM SHIFT.
